Understanding BMW Connected Drive

BMW Connected Drive is an advanced system that integrates various digital services into BMW vehicles. It allows drivers to access navigation, entertainment, and vehicle information seamlessly. The system relies on continuous updates to maintain its performance and introduce new features.

The Importance of Firmware Updates

Firmware updates are essential for any technology, including automotive systems. These updates can address bugs, enhance security, and improve functionality. For BMW Connected Drive, updates may include:

  • Bug fixes that resolve existing issues.
  • New features that enhance user experience.
  • Security patches to protect against vulnerabilities.
  • Performance improvements for smoother operation.

How Firmware Updates Impact Reliability

Reliability in automotive systems is critical for safety and user satisfaction. Firmware updates can have both positive and negative impacts on system reliability:

Positive Impacts

When executed correctly, firmware updates can significantly enhance the reliability of BMW Connected Drive. Some positive impacts include:

  • Reduction of system crashes and errors.
  • Improved connectivity with mobile devices.
  • Enhanced navigation accuracy and speed.
  • Better integration of third-party applications.

Negative Impacts

Conversely, firmware updates can sometimes introduce new issues. These negative impacts may include:

  • New bugs that affect system performance.
  • Incompatibility with existing hardware or software.
  • Temporary loss of functionality during the update process.

Best Practices for Managing Firmware Updates

To maximize the benefits of firmware updates and minimize potential issues, consider the following best practices:

  • Regularly check for updates through the BMW app or vehicle settings.
  • Read release notes to understand what changes are being made.
  • Back up important data before proceeding with an update.
  • Wait for user feedback before installing major updates.
